Las Vegas, NV - Two Killed in Pileup Collision at Nellis & Charleston Blvd

Las Vegas, NV - Two Killed in Pileup Collision at Nellis & Charleston Blvd

Las Vegas, NV (December 25, 2023) - On Sunday, December 24, two people were killed and several others were hurt after a multi-vehicle crash in Las Vegas. The deadly accident was reported at the corner of Nellis Boulevard and Charleston Boulevard at around 1:30 p.m. Local sources indicated that the driver of a Mazda 3 swerved in order to avoid a jaywalker when they hit three vehicles.

The driver of the Mazda ran a red light and entered eastbound traffic before hitting the vehicles. The driver, a 40-year-old man, and a 65-year-old female passenger suffered fatal injuries. Five other people in the other vehicles were transported to UMC for treatment. No additional information on the fatal crash is in progress. Local law enforcement officials are handling the ongoing accident investigation.
